We would like to welcome you to the 14th Congress of the Pan-Asian Committee for Treatment and Research in Multiple Sclerosis (PACTRIMS) that will take place in Singapore from 24 to 26 November 2022.

PACTRIMS is an annual event that aims to provide clinical and scientific updates in the care of patients with multiple sclerosis (MS), neuromyelitis optica and related conditions in the Asia-Pacific region. Patients in this region face different challenges where clinical care could vary depending on different healthcare reimbursements, perceptions of disease and accessibility to diagnostic assays and medications. PACTRIMS 2022 strives to provide opportunities for participants representing their MS communities to exchange knowledge, acquire skills, share experiences, foster collaborations and work towards our shared vision of improving the care and lives of patients with MS and other CNS inflammatory demyelinating diseases.

Our 14th PACTRIMS Congress returns to a physical face-to-face meeting this year.  It will be held in Singapore from 24-26 November 2022 at the Shangri-la Hotel.  

The themes for this year's congress are:

1. NMO and MOGAD - state of the art

2. Neurodegeneration in MS: from pathophysiology to treatment

3. Infection, immunology and inflammatory demyelination: at the crossroads

4. CNS inflammation at the extremes of age - special considerations
